Skip to content

feat: Add missing BYPASS_SLOWMODE permission (bit 52)#1562

Merged
braindigitalis merged 1 commit intobrainboxdotcc:devfrom
Sim-hu:feat/bypass-slowmode-permission
Mar 24, 2026
Merged

feat: Add missing BYPASS_SLOWMODE permission (bit 52)#1562
braindigitalis merged 1 commit intobrainboxdotcc:devfrom
Sim-hu:feat/bypass-slowmode-permission

Conversation

@Sim-hu
Copy link

@Sim-hu Sim-hu commented Mar 24, 2026

Discord added a BYPASS_SLOWMODE permission (bit 52, 0x0010000000000000) but it wasn't in DPP yet.

Changes:

  • Added p_bypass_slowmode to the permissions enum in permissions.h
  • Added has_bypass_slowmode() helper to the role class
  • Follows the same pattern as all the other permission entries

Ref: https://discord.com/developers/docs/topics/permissions#permissions-bitwise-permission-flags

@netlify
Copy link

netlify bot commented Mar 24, 2026

Deploy Preview for dpp-dev ready!

Name Link
🔨 Latest commit d1b458c
🔍 Latest deploy log https://app.netlify.com/projects/dpp-dev/deploys/69c226b4d000b40008a8bd51
😎 Deploy Preview https://deploy-preview-1562--dpp-dev.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ify project configuration.

@github-actions github-actions bot added documentation Improvements or additions to documentation code Improvements or additions to code. labels Mar 24, 2026
@braindigitalis braindigitalis changed the title Add missing BYPASS_SLOWMODE permission (bit 52) feat: Add missing BYPASS_SLOWMODE permission (bit 52) Mar 24, 2026
Copy link
Contributor

@braindigitalis braindigitalis left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

looks good to me, thanks for the pr!

@braindigitalis braindigitalis merged commit b7367ee into brainboxdotcc:dev Mar 24, 2026
39 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

code Improvements or additions to code. documentation Improvements or additions to documentation

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ants